摘要
目的 探讨房颤患者β-纤维蛋白原-455G/A(β-Fg-455G/A)基因多态性与血浆纤维蛋白原(Fg)水平、缺血性脑血管病的关系.方法 应用聚合酶链反应一限制性片段长度多态性方法(PCR-RFLP)检测92例房颤合并脑梗塞患者、80例单纯房颤患者和98名健康者的β-Fg-455G/A基因,并测定血浆Fg水平.结果 ①房颤合并脑梗塞组β-Fg-455G/A的A等位基因频率为0.304,房颤组为0.344,健康组为0.179,房颤合并脑梗塞组和房颤组与健康对照组比较差异有统计学意义(P〈0.05),房颤合并脑梗塞组与房颤组比较差异无统计学意义(P〉0.05).②房颤合并脑梗塞组血浆Fg水平为(3.83±0.59)g/L,房颤组血浆Fg水平为(3.58±0.45)g/L,健康组对照组血浆Fg为(2.79±0.36)g/L,房颤合并脑梗塞组与房颤组、健康对照组比较差异有统计学意义(P〈0.05),房颤组与健康对照组比较差异也有统计学意义(P〈0.05).③房颤合并脑梗塞组、房颤组和健康组A等位基因携带者的血浆Fg水平均明显高于同组G/G基因型者,差别有统计学意义(P〈0.05).结论 β-Fg-455G/A基因的A等位基因与房颤合并脑梗塞及房颤关系密切,并且与血浆高水平的Fg有关,血浆Fg水平与房颤合并脑梗塞密切相关.
Objective To investgate the relationships amonge β-fibrinogen-4β-fibrinogen55G/A genes polymorphism with serum fibrogen level and ischemic cardiovascular and cerebral vascular disease. Motheds Polymerase chain reaction and technique of restriction fragment length porlymorphism (PCR-RFLP) were used to determine the genotypes of β-Fg-455G/A in 92 cases of atrial fibrillation accompanied cerebral infarction, 80 cases of atrial fibrillation alone, and 98 health cases as control group. The alleles of them were also determined. Their serum Fg levels were also measured. Results (1)The frequence of A allele of β-Fg-455G/A in the group of atrial fibrillation accompanied cerebral infarction was 0.304, 0.344 in the atrial fibrillation group and 0.179 in the control group. There were significant difference between that in artrial fibrillation accompanied cerebral infarction group and in health group, also significant difference between that in atrial fibrillation group and in health group (P〈0.05). There was no significant difference between the two diseased groups(P〉0.05 ). (2)The serum Fg level in atrial fibrillation accompanied cerebral infarction group was (3.83±0.59)g/L, (3.58±0.45)g/L in atrial fibrillation group and(2.79±0.36)g/L in health group. The serum Fg level in atrial fibrillation accompanied cerebral infarction group has significant difference compared with that in the atrial fibrillation group and in health group; also signifi- cant difference between that in atrial fibrillation group and health group (P〈0.05), and significant difference be- tween that in atrial fibrillation group and health group (P〈0.05). (3)The serum level of Fg in A allele genotypes was significant higher than that in G/G genotypes in every group (P〈0.05). Conclusion The A allele in gene of 15-Fg-455G/A have close relationship with atrial fibrillation and atrial fibrillation accompanied cerebral infarction, also have close relationship with high serum level of Fg .The serun Fg level has close relationship with the onset of atrial fibrillation accompanied cerebral infarction.
